解决cmd无法访问MySQL的问题cmd中进不去mysql

cmd无法访问MySQL问题的解决方法在使用MySQL数据库进行开发时,我们有时会遇到无法通过cmd命令行访问MySQL的情况。
这通常是由于配置MySQL时PATH环境变量设置不正确,或者MySQL服务没有启动导致的。
本文将介绍如何解决cmd无法访问MySQL的问题。
步骤1:检查MySQL是否安装。
在cmd命令行中输入命令“mysql”,如果出现“mysql”既不是内部命令也不是外部命令,也不是可运行程序的错误信息,就可以了。
说明MySQL没有安装或者安装不正确。
此时,我们需要重新安装MySQL,并确保在安装过程中选择了“AddMySQLtothesystemPATH”选项。
步骤2:验证MySQL服务是否启动。
如果MySQL已经安装并且PATH环境变量设置正确,但仍然无法访问,则可能是MySQL服务无法启动。
此时,我们需要进入服务管理界面,查看MySQL服务是否启动。
具体步骤如下:1、在cmd命令行中输入命令“services.msc”,打开服务管理界面;2.找到MySQL服务,检查服务状态是否为“已启动”3.如果MySQL服务未启动,右键单击该服务,选择“启动”选项。
第三步:检查防火墙设置另外,在某些情况下,防火墙会阻止对MySQL数据库的访问,导致cmd命令行无法连接MySQL。
如果您确认MySQL服务已正常启动但仍然无法访问,则可能是您的防火墙设置有问题。
这时,你需要检查你的防火墙设置,确保MySQL数据库端口没有被禁用。
具体设置方法如下:1、打开防火墙设置界面,选择“高级设置”2、选择“传入规则”,找到MySQL数据库端口对应的规则3、如果规则状态为“已阻止”;,右键单击规则并选择“启用规则”选项。
第四步:检查MySQL配置文件中是否允许远程连接。
如果MySQL数据库安装并运行在远程服务器上,则需要检查MySQL配置文件中是否允许远程连接。
默认情况下,MySQL仅允许本地连接。
如果需要远程连接MySQL数据库,则需要在MySQL配置文件中进行相应的设置。
具体配置方法如下:1、打开MySQL安装目录下的my.ini配置文件;2.搜索项目配置[mysqld],添加或修改以下配置项:bind-address=0.0.0.0skip-Network=false3.保存文件并重新启动MySQL服务。
当然,如果您只是在本地开发调试,可以将绑定地址配置为本地IP地址。
总之,解决cmd无法访问MySQL的问题,需要检查MySQL是否正确设置PATH环境变量、MySQL服务是否启动、防火墙设置是否设置、远程连接是否正确等。
MySQL配置文件。
如果问题仍然无法解决,建议到MySQL官方论坛或者StackOverflow等技术社区提问,以获得更专业的解答。

如何解决MySQL无法使用CMD命令行的问题mysql不能用cmd

如何解决MySQL无法使用CMD命令行的问题?MySQL是一种广泛使用的关系数据库管理系统。
您可以使用命令行窗口在Windows操作系统上运行命令,但在某些情况下,MySQL可能会遇到阻止您使用CMD命令行的问题。
这可能是由于不正确的安装或配置造成的。
如果您遇到此问题,可以按照以下步骤进行修复。
步骤1:将MySQL的bin目录添加到系统环境变量中。
如果MySQL无法使用CMD命令行,可能是因为你没有将bin目录添加到系统环境变量中。
要解决此问题,请按照以下步骤操作:1.右键单击​​“我的电脑”图标,然后选择“属性”选项。
2.在系统属性窗口中,选择“高级系统设置”选项。
3.在“高级”选项卡中,单击“环境变量”按钮。
4.在“系统变量”窗口中,找到“Path”变量,然后单击“编辑”按钮。
5.在编辑环境变量窗口中,单击“新建”按钮并添加MySQLbin目录路径(例如C:\ProgramFiles\MySQL\MySQLServer5.7\bin)。
6.单击“确定”按钮并关闭所有打开的窗口。
步骤2:确保MySQL服务正在运行。
如果MySQL无法使用CMD命令行,可能是因为MySQL服务没有正确启动。
您可以按照以下步骤检查MySQL服务是否正在运行。
1.打开“服务”窗口。
2.按Win+R组合键打开“运行”窗口并输入“services.msc”。
3.在“服务”窗口中,向下滚动找到“MySQL”服务。
4.验证MySQL服务状态是否为“已启动”。
5.如果MySQL服务未启动,请右键单击它并选择“启动”选项。
步骤3:验证您的MySQL配置文件是否正确。
如果MySQL无法使用CMD命令行,可能是因为MySQL配置文件配置不正确。
要解决此问题,请按照以下步骤操作:1.打开MySQL配置文件。
2.您可以在my.ini文件中找到MySQL配置文件。
默认情况下,my.ini文件应位于MySQL安装路径下的“ProgramData”目录中。
3.确保您的my.ini文件配置正确。
4.如果遇到配置问题,可以在互联网上查找正确的配置模板或联系MySQL支持。
第四步:使用MySQL工具如果MySQL不允许你使用CMD命令行,你也可以尝试使用MySQL提供的其他工具。
例如,MySQLWorkbench是一个功能强大的图形数据库管理工具,可以让您轻松执行各种数据库任务。
您可以从MySQL官网下载并安装MySQLWorkbench。
结论MySQL无法使用CMD命令行是一个常见问题。
但是,您可以按照上述步骤轻松解决此问题。
如果您遇到其他MySQL问题或需要其他帮助,请联系MySQL支持或参考MySQL官方文档。
附加代码:有时用户可能无法将MySQL的bin目录添加到系统环境变量中。
您可以使用以下命令将其直接添加到PATH变量中:setPATH=%PATH%;C:\ProgramFiles\MySQL\MySQLServer5.7\bin从MySQL命令行如果您收到错误消息“Accessdeniedforuser'root'@'localhost'(usingpassword:NO)”,则表示您已完成此操作。
不要使用正确的用户名和密码。
您可以使用以下命令登录:出现mysql-uroot-p提示后,输入MySQL管理员密码并回车即可登录成功。